So, for the third time, I suddenly received a nasty stinging/zapping sensation today on my ride home; right in the inside of the top of my thigh a few mm away from my ballbags.

The first time it happened I stopped and urgently took my shorts off behind the hedge to remove whatever bug had flown up there before it could do further damage. Just as I put them on a block shot past on a road bike 🙁

The second and third times I've just cursed and jostled around and cursed. But, now I figured it out - it's under a piar of really big pylons, where they cross the road. They are both metal triangulated pylons, one about 5m taller than the other. Insulators several meters long I think.

So is it that as I ride under them, on certain days, I am acting as an antenna [or more likely the bike is] and building a charge up which is contained by my thick tyres - and then at a critical point it's arcing to my unfortunate pantular region?

If yes - how do I stop it??
